TextSelection.Indent – metoda
Odsadí vybrané řádky dané číslo úrovně odsazení.
Obor názvů: EnvDTE
Sestavení: EnvDTE (v EnvDTE.dll)
Syntaxe
'Deklarace
Sub Indent ( _
Count As Integer _
)
void Indent(
int Count
)
void Indent(
[InAttribute] int Count
)
abstract Indent :
Count:int -> unit
function Indent(
Count : int
)
Parametry
Count
Typ: Int32Volitelné.Počet zobrazení úrovně odsazení odsadit každý řádek ve vybraném textu.Výchozí hodnota je 1.
Poznámky
IndentPočet zobrazených sloupců podle globální nastavení pro úroveň odsazení jedné odsazení vybraného textu.Indentnedělá inteligentní formátování nebo odsazení řádků podle kontextu kód.Tabulátory a mezery jsou vloženy, v závislosti na globální nastavení pro použití karty při odsazení.Odsazení může obsahovat více znaků kartu a místo, v závislosti na globální nastavení pro počet mezer kartu se rovná.
Indentpracuje odlišně podle toho, zda výběr textu průběžně nebo sloupcový.Pokud je kontinuální, všechny řádky částečně nebo zcela na výběr jsou odsazené na první sloupec.Pokud je sloupcový výběr, výběr textu je odsazen na levém okraji výběru.
Indentchování závisí na tom, zda vybrat text celého řádku nebo pouze její část.Pokud pouze část řádku zaškrtnuto, je odstranit vybrané části a zbytek je odsazen buď jednu úroveň nebo Count počet sloupců.
Pokud hodnota Count je negativní, pak Indent provádí podobně jako Unindent metody.
Indentselže-li hodnotu Count je větší než nebo rovna 10 000.
Příklady
Sub IndentExample()
' Before running this example, open a text document.
Dim objSel As TextSelection = DTE.ActiveDocument.Selection
' Go to first line in document and indent it.
objSel.GotoLine(1, False)
objSel.Indent(1)
End Sub
Zabezpečení rozhraní .NET Framework
- Plná důvěra přímému volajícímu. Částečně zabezpečený kód nemůže tento člen použít. Další informace naleznete v tématu Používání knihoven z částečně důvěryhodného kódu.